Replacements
The most frustrating thing that can happen is the loss of your car keys. It's not just the inconvenience of not being able to travel, but it can cause additional costs. You might need to hire an expert locksmith to design an alternative or purchase an entirely new lock.
The cost of replacing car keys varies dependent on the type of vehicle you own and the issue with your car keys. A traditional car key is a mechanical piece that is inserted into the ignition cylinder to unlock your vehicle. It is able to be replaced at the local hardware store for between $10 and $12. However, the average locksmith will cost more to come out and make a replacement car key right on the spot.
Electronic car keys are more complex. They are used to unlock the car and begin it. They are programmed to communicate to your car's systems via a transponder inside the key fob. You may have to have an auto locksmith reprogram your car's remote if it is not working properly.
A locksmith may also be able to help when your remote for the key fob has an empty battery. These batteries can be bought at a large-box retailer or on the internet. They are usually cheaper than keys. In some cases it's possible to swap the battery out by yourself, however this isn't always straightforward. You'll need to follow the instructions in the owner's manual or on YouTube for the specific vehicle you have.

Transponder Chip Replacement
Transponder chips are special parts in your car keys that communicate wirelessly with your car keys repair near me when you put them in the ignition. This makes sure that only your car key can start your car and stops unauthorized entry. However, sometimes the chips in your keys can get damaged and this is the reason you need a reliable car locksmith to replace them.
Transponder chips are needed for modern cars with key fobs and remote entry systems. These keys are more advanced than basic car keys made of metal and have a a thicker head with less carved out grooves. A NYC transponder key specialist will open the head of your car key and insert a fresh key that has a built-in chip. They'll then reprogram your key to work with your vehicle's system.
A locksmith can create keys made of metal for you if you have an old car model and don't require a key fob switchblade or other key features. The process of making this type of car mobile key repair is simpler and less expensive than fixing keys that have built-in chips.

Key Programming
Key programming is the next step to make sure that your new keys are compatible with your car. This is where the experience of a car key repair specialist really shines. They'll unlock your fob, replace the chip that transmits signals to the transponder with a brand new one that works in tandem with your vehicle, and program it to operate every function, from opening doors to starting the engine.
It sounds complicated, but it's actually quite easy. Haresh Gobin is a product manager at Launch Tech USA. He states that the key and vehicle need to "know each other," similar to dating apps. "There's an approach to do that, and that's what the Tasker will do."
To begin, they will require a blank key, which you can purchase via the internet or at your local locksmith. They'll also need a set of key cutting tools and the scanner required to complete the task. If they're working on a Ford for instance they might need to utilize a bidirectional OBD-II scanner such as XToolUSA's Nitro or an EEPROM programer like their AutoPro Pad.
Once the Tasker is equipped with the right tools, they'll be in a position to get the task done in a flash. In fact, they might be able to program the key in as little as one minute, if they've followed the correct steps.
